Log:
  MFC: r200999
  Modify the experimental server so that it uses VOP_ACCESSX().
  This is necessary in order to enable NFSv4 ACL support. The
  argument to nfsvno_accchk() was changed to an accmode_t and
  the function nfsrv_aclaccess() was no longer needed and,
  therefore, deleted.
  
  Reviewed by:  trasz
